ECOGEN 4.0
Evolutive, Compressible, Open, Genuine, Easy, N-phase
Loading...
Searching...
No Matches
MixEulerHomogeneous Member List

This is the complete list of members for MixEulerHomogeneous, including all inherited members.

allocateAndCopyMixture(Mixture **mixture)MixEulerHomogeneousvirtual
changeSign()MixEulerHomogeneousvirtual
computeCriticalPressure(const Eos *eosLiq, const Eos *eosVap)Mixture
computeDensity(const double *alphak, const double *rhok)MixEulerHomogeneousvirtual
computeEnthalpyIsentrope(const double *, const double &, const double &, const double &, double *=0)Mixtureinlinevirtual
computeFrozenSoundSpeed(const double *Yk, const double *ck)MixEulerHomogeneousvirtual
computeGradientLimiter(const Limiter &globalLimiter, const Mixture &mixture, const Mixture &mixtureMin, const Mixture &mixtureMax, const Mixture &slope)MixEulerHomogeneousvirtual
computeInternalEnergy(const double *Yk, const double *ek)MixEulerHomogeneousvirtual
computeMixtureVariables(Phase **vecPhase)MixEulerHomogeneousvirtual
computePressure(const double *alphak, const double *pk)MixEulerHomogeneousvirtual
computePressure(double mass, const double &internalEnergy, Phase **phases, Mixture *mixture, const int &liq, const int &vap)MixEulerHomogeneousvirtual
Mixture::computePressure(double *, const double &, Phase **)Mixtureinlinevirtual
computePsat(const Eos *eosLiq, const Eos *eosVap, const double &temp)Mixture
computeSlopesMixture(const Mixture &sLeft, const Mixture &sRight, const double &distance)MixEulerHomogeneousvirtual
computeTemperature(double *, const double &, Phase **)Mixtureinlinevirtual
computeTemperatureIsentrope(const double *, const double &, const double &, const double &, double *=0)Mixtureinlinevirtual
computeTotalEnergy(std::vector< QuantitiesAddPhys * > &vecGPA)MixEulerHomogeneousvirtual
computeTsat(const Eos *eosLiq, const Eos *eosVap, const double &pressure, double *dTsat=0)Mixture
computeVolumeIsentrope(const double *, const double &, const double &, const double &, double *=0)Mixtureinlinevirtual
copyMixture(Mixture &mixture)MixEulerHomogeneousvirtual
divide(const double &coeff)MixEulerHomogeneousvirtual
extrapolate(const Mixture &slope, const double &distance)MixEulerHomogeneousvirtual
fillBuffer(double *buffer, int &counter) constMixEulerHomogeneousvirtual
fillBuffer(std::vector< double > &dataToSend) constMixEulerHomogeneousvirtual
fillBufferSlopes(double *buffer, int &counter) constMixEulerHomogeneousvirtual
getBuffer(double *buffer, int &counter)MixEulerHomogeneousvirtual
getBuffer(std::vector< double > &dataToReceive, int &counter)MixEulerHomogeneousvirtual
getBufferSlopes(double *buffer, int &counter)MixEulerHomogeneousvirtual
getDensity() constMixEulerHomogeneousinlinevirtual
getEnergy() constMixEulerHomogeneousinlinevirtual
getEnergyCompaction() constMixtureinlinevirtual
getEnergyElastic() constMixtureinlinevirtual
getFrozenSoundSpeed() constMixtureinlinevirtual
getMixSoundSpeed() constMixEulerHomogeneousinlinevirtual
getNumberScalars() constMixEulerHomogeneousinlinevirtual
getNumberVectors() constMixEulerHomogeneousinlinevirtual
getPressure() constMixEulerHomogeneousinlinevirtual
getStressTensor() constMixtureinlinevirtual
getStressTensor()Mixtureinlinevirtual
getTemperature() constMixtureinlinevirtual
getTotalEnergy() constMixEulerHomogeneousinlinevirtual
getU() constMixEulerHomogeneousinlinevirtual
getV() constMixEulerHomogeneousinlinevirtual
getVelocity() constMixEulerHomogeneousinlinevirtual
getVelocity()MixEulerHomogeneousinlinevirtual
getW() constMixEulerHomogeneousinlinevirtual
getWoodSoundSpeed() constMixtureinlinevirtual
limitSlopes(const Mixture &slopeGauche, const Mixture &slopeDroite, Limiter &globalLimiter)MixEulerHomogeneousvirtual
localProjection(const Coord &normal, const Coord &tangent, const Coord &binormal)MixEulerHomogeneousvirtual
m_densityMixEulerHomogeneousprivate
m_energyMixEulerHomogeneousprivate
m_EqSoundSpeedMixEulerHomogeneousprivate
m_pressureMixEulerHomogeneousprivate
m_temperatureMixEulerHomogeneousprivate
m_totalEnergyMixEulerHomogeneousprivate
m_velocityMixEulerHomogeneousprivate
MixEulerHomogeneous()MixEulerHomogeneous
MixEulerHomogeneous(tinyxml2::XMLElement *state, std::string fileName)MixEulerHomogeneous
Mixture()Mixture
multiplyAndAdd(const Mixture &slopesMixtureTemp, const double &coeff)MixEulerHomogeneousvirtual
numberOfTransmittedSlopes() constMixEulerHomogeneousvirtual
numberOfTransmittedVariables() constMixEulerHomogeneousvirtual
printMixture(std::ofstream &fileStream) constMixture
returnNameScalar(const int &numVar) constMixEulerHomogeneousvirtual
returnNameVector(const int &numVar) constMixEulerHomogeneousvirtual
returnScalar(const int &numVar) constMixEulerHomogeneousvirtual
returnVector(const int &numVar) constMixEulerHomogeneousvirtual
reverseProjection(const Coord &normal, const Coord &tangent, const Coord &binormal)MixEulerHomogeneousvirtual
setEnergyCompaction(const double &)Mixtureinlinevirtual
setEnergyElastic(const double &)Mixtureinlinevirtual
setMax(const Mixture &mixture1, const Mixture &mixture2)MixEulerHomogeneousvirtual
setMin(const Mixture &mixture1, const Mixture &mixture2)MixEulerHomogeneousvirtual
setPressure(const double &p)MixEulerHomogeneousvirtual
setScalar(const int &numVar, const double &value)MixEulerHomogeneousvirtual
setStressTensor(const Tensor &)Mixtureinlinevirtual
setTemperature(const double &T)MixEulerHomogeneousvirtual
setToMax()MixEulerHomogeneousvirtual
setTotalEnergy(double &totalEnergy)MixEulerHomogeneousvirtual
setToZero()MixEulerHomogeneousvirtual
setU(const double &u)MixEulerHomogeneousvirtual
setV(const double &v)MixEulerHomogeneousvirtual
setVector(const int &numVar, const Coord &value)MixEulerHomogeneousvirtual
setVelocity(const double &u, const double &v, const double &w)MixEulerHomogeneousvirtual
setVelocity(const Coord &vit)MixEulerHomogeneousvirtual
setW(const double &w)MixEulerHomogeneousvirtual
totalEnergyToInternalEnergy(std::vector< QuantitiesAddPhys * > &vecGPA)MixEulerHomogeneousvirtual
~MixEulerHomogeneous()MixEulerHomogeneousvirtual
~Mixture()Mixturevirtual